cable

These units were sometimes referred to as cable lengths.

1

In the United States, 19ᵗʰ–20ᵗʰ centuries, a unit of length, = 240 yards = 219.456 meters.

2

In the United Kingdom, a unit of length used on ships, = 200 yards = 182.88 meters. Clark, however, gives it as 240 yards, or sometimes, = 1/10 nautical mile.

3

A unit of length, 1/10th of an international nautical mile, = 185.2 meters.
